Has any one had good results from the laser rust removers? Will they work on anything else like old paint residue? Hand held units? Cost effectiveness? Tx Bri
|
Should work great if you can stomach the $80K buy-in price. Payback would be quite long unless you were running a full resto shop and could back charge hours against it.
That money buys a lot of media blasting time for the average build. |
